The prognosis for people diagnosed in summertime and autumn is much better than those identified in winter season, and overall sunlight direct exposure before diagnosis is a predictor of survival. Offered the relationship between sun exposure and vitamin D manufacturing, it was initially thought that vitamin D was the underlying cause for boosted cancer cells results.Initial tests of vitamin D supplements have actually stopped working to show a benefit on cancer cells prevention, which has actually led scientists to think that this advantage is from the effects of UV radiation. UV direct exposure favorably influences blood stress. Individuals residing in countries in greater latitudes with less UV direct exposure have greater blood pressures at standard than nations getting much more sunlight.
And medical tests have actually confirmed UVB radiation properly deals with patients with moderate hypertension. It was believed that vitamin D was the reason for reduced high blood pressure, yet follow-up trials confirmed this result was due to UVB direct exposure alone. Some chain reactions created by UV light are known to have anti-inflammatory results in the skin.

Several factors, including your skin type, latitude, longitude and climate, play right into your overall UV direct exposure. This means different amounts of time in the sunlight for various people. Individuals living in California may need only quick sun direct exposure on a cloudless day for sufficient vitamin D manufacturing. This varies for places like Boston, where there aren't adequate quantities of UV radiation from November to February.

One appealing technique was to utilize UV radiation. UV is light, however with a wavelength as well short for our eyes to discover.

To stay clear of that threat, there has actually been a great deal of passion in using less-damaging UV light. UV light with a wavelength of 222 nm is still reliable at killing microorganisms, however the much shorter wavelength doesn't pass through as deeply into human skin, so it's secure to radiate straight on individuals. As a result of this, 222 nm UV light can be used to sanitize the air in little, congested places like class, lifts and mass transit, locations where 254 nm UV sanitizers would be tough to install quickly.
Ozone itself can be concerning, and it is also very reactive with other chemicals airborne and creates new additional compounds. In More Help enhancement to protecting against the spread of infections such as ToBRFV, using UV-C sanitation systems for drainpipe water in cultivation can additionally result in set you back savings in water and fertilizer. uvc light. When drain water is sanitized and recycled, growers can save money on water expenses in addition to minimize the quantity of plant food required to be contributed to the watering water
By making use of UV-C sanitation, cultivators can lower their reliance on chemical disinfectants, which can be expensive and potentially unsafe to the atmosphere. UV-C disinfection is a risk-free and eco-friendly disinfection method, as it does not present any kind of chemicals right into the water or the atmosphere. With the Tomato Brown Rugose Fruit Infection (ToBRFV) being a serious danger to greenhouse farmers worldwide, farmers are worried regarding spreading out the virus through recirculated drainpipe water.
To assist prevent the spread of the infection, cultivators need to apply strict biosecurity steps. Science study labs state that spreading viruses using infected water is a threat as well and this threat can be lowered by sanitizing the drainpipe water prior to recycling it. A research study test Discover More Here by Norman Groen Agro Control shows that UV-C disinfection is an efficient means to help avoid the spread of ToBRFV via drainpipe water.
